University College Dublin (UCD) is one of Ireland’s leading universities and a top destination for students from all over the world. Located in a beautiful green area just minutes from Dublin city centre, UCD offers an excellent academic environment along with modern campus facilities. Students choose UCD not only for its strong global reputation but also for the lively student life it provides. With numerous clubs, societies, and events throughout the year, it’s easy to meet new people and feel part of the community.

Why UCD is a Popular Choice​

UCD is known for high-quality teaching, cutting-edge research, and strong career connections. Dublin itself is home to many international companies, giving students valuable opportunities for internships and future employment. The campus also features libraries, sports centres, cafés, and study spaces that support both learning and personal well-being. Studying at UCD means experiencing both academic excellence and the cultural energy of Ireland’s capital city.

Academic Support and Campus Facilities​


UCD offers a supportive learning environment with modern facilities designed to help students succeed. The campus includes spacious libraries, high-tech laboratories, innovation centres, and dedicated career services. International students also benefit from academic guidance, language support, and student well-being resources. Whether studying independently or working in groups, students have access to comfortable study spaces across campus.

Student Life​

Studying at UCD is about more than lectures and exams. Dublin is full of cultural attractions, museums, music venues, and lively cafés. Students often explore nearby neighbourhoods such as Donnybrook or take weekend trips to the coast. The city is known for its friendly atmosphere, making it easier for international students to settle into Irish life.
